Sodalite
What is Sodalite?
Sodalite is a striking royal blue tectosilicate mineral, often distinguished by its intricate white veins of calcite. First discovered in Greenland in 1811, it later gained significant cultural prominence in the early 20th century. Unlike other gemstones that are prized purely for decoration, Sodalite has long been respected for its structural integrity and its presence in igneous rocks.
